London’s Most Eligible Doctor by Annie O’Neil was a well written romance which took me to a deeply satisfying emotional roller coaster ride.

An injury forces Lina to give up on her dream of being a prima ballerina and therefore she is not in a good emotional state. She is getting by believing the best part in her life is over due to her injury. Cole too has his own emotional baggage to deal with his troubled past. His scars though not visible, run very deep.

London’s Most Eligible Doctor was a story of healing and finally moving on from the past towards a much happier future. Cole and Lina help each other cope and in turn they also mange to finally let go. The romance had all kinds of emotions and there was never a dull moment.

Overall, an enjoyable romance about the coming together of two scared souls which will show how love and happiness is always around the corner!
